服务公告

最新产品资讯、服务公告、官网动态一手掌握

服务公告 > 技术参考 > 电商抗攻击云服务器,秒杀场景稳定支撑,0丢包保障

电商抗攻击云服务器,秒杀场景稳定支撑,0丢包保障

发布时间:2025-03-31 18:07

抗攻击方面

  • DDoS 防护:使用专业的 DDoS 防护服务,如阿里云的 DDoS 原生防护、DDoS 高防等1。这些服务可以把防御能力加载到云产品上,或者通过 DNS 解析调度流量到高防网络,代理接入防护系统,抵御流量型和资源耗尽型 DDoS 攻击1。腾讯云也有类似的 DDoS 防护产品,能提供海量 DDoS 防护,让用户无感知6

  • 云防火墙:阿里云云防火墙可统一管理南北向和东西向的流量,一键开启部署,能防御出入公网流量,还可自动化开启 NAT 边界防火墙和 VPC 防火墙,实现流量监控和安全隔离防护3。它默认的入侵防御 IPS 能力可以实时主动检测和拦截黑客恶意攻击、漏洞利用等恶意流量3。腾讯云的云防火墙也具备类似功能,可提供全方位的安全防护,应对 DDoS、CC 攻击等6

秒杀场景稳定支撑方面

  • 负载均衡:采用应用型负载均衡(ALB),如阿里云的 ALB,能够接收用户请求并将其均衡分发到多个云服务器 ECS 中,同时利用 ALB 的限流功能保护系统免受大流量冲击5。腾讯云的负载均衡产品也能实现类似的流量分发和限流功能,确保计算资源充足,提升系统在高并发环境下的处理能力。

  • 缓存机制:利用缓存系统,如阿里云的 Tair,加速数据访问5。在秒杀场景中,将商品信息、用户信息等常用数据缓存在内存中,减少对数据库的读取压力,提高系统响应速度。腾讯云也有相应的缓存产品,如 Redis 缓存,可有效提升数据访问效率。

  • 分布式架构:采用分布式数据库和微服务架构,如阿里云的 PolarDB 和微服务引擎(MSE)5。PolarDB 提供高效存储,确保在高并发下数据的存储和读取性能优异5。MSE 实现跨系统间的 RPC 调用,并进行服务治理和限流管理5。腾讯云的分布式数据库和微服务框架也能为秒杀系统提供强大的支撑,保证系统的稳定性和扩展性。

0 丢包保障方面

  • 选择合适的实例规格:云服务器实例具备多种规格,不同规格有不同的网络性能、带宽、包量和连接数等指标2。根据业务需求选择合适的实例规格,确保其网络性能能够满足秒杀场景下的高并发请求,避免因实例规格性能瓶颈而触发限速导致丢包2

  • 优化网络配置:合理配置网络参数,如内核参数 <代码开始> net.core.netdev_max_backlog < 代码结束 > 、< 代码开始 > net.core.wmem_max < 代码结束 > 、< 代码开始 > net.core.rmem_max < 代码结束 > 等,以优化网络缓冲区和队列,避免 UDP 发送缓冲区满、UDP 接收缓冲区满、TCP 全连接队列满等情况导致丢包2。同时,检查业务程序是否对 buffer 大小进行了不合理的设置,并进行相应调整2

  • 监控与维护:通过云监控服务实时监控服务器的网络流量、带宽使用情况、连接数等指标,及时发现潜在的问题并进行处理。同时,保持服务器系统和软件的更新,修复可能存在的网络漏洞,确保网络的稳定性和可靠性。


不同的云服务提供商都有各自的产品和解决方案来满足电商抗攻击、秒杀场景稳定支撑和 0 丢包保障的需求,在选择时,需要根据实际业务情况进行综合评估和测试,选择最适合自己的云服务器和相关服务。


已经是第一篇啦!

已经是最后一篇啦!

免费试用30+款云服务产品 即刻开始您的上云之旅
免费试用